During a release, run tailspout follow with the release tag to stream aggregated output from all canary nodes; filters for severity and region are documented in the bundled help. Access tokens expire every thirty days and renew automatically under normal conditions. If your token lapses mid-release and automatic renewal fails, the CLI falls back to manual unlock, which requires the recovery passphrase shown directly below.

strongbox words: oliael-gilax-lamael

Alert: CompactionLagHigh fired for the Brindlewick message queue cluster. This alert triggers when log compaction on one or more partitions falls more than 30 minutes behind the configured target, which can cause disk usage growth and slower consumer catch-up reads. Common causes include oversized segment files, a stalled compactor thread, or a recent surge in tombstone records. Support should verify compactor health before escalating to the Queueworks team. Full triage steps and escalation criteria are documented on the internal page below.

operations page: https://confluence.lumicsys.internal/projects/display/projects/display

Handover — retention sweeper (Brackwell → Ines)

The Tallowmere data-retention sweeper runs hourly and deletes records past their policy window, but the dry-run flag is still hardcoded in staging. Please review PR 218 carefully: the cursor checkpointing logic changed, and a bad checkpoint could skip partitions silently. Metrics land in the sweeper-health dashboard. The archive vault it reads policies from needs unlocking first; its recovery passphrase is below.

recovery phrase for fajeg-kawep: druix-gorius-briax-ulaeth-fraox-lammir-pelox-jormir-pelwyn-julir